I would find some of the item on your daughter’s menu irritating to the bowel at times, especially zucchini, which actually has an amazing amount of fiber in it, and pureeing doesn’t negate that, only breaks it into bits. And kale does too. The eggs, to me, would be the least irritating of the foods you listed. But if she’s not having pain after she eats it’s pretty difficult to say what would be causing the bleeding. It sounds like it’s fortunate that she’s scheduled for a colonoscopy almost immediately.
